If you absolutely abhor someone’s happiness and wish to suck their very sense of peace from their souls, please know, it’s very easy. In fact, you can even kill them without a conviction. Just make them live by a main road in Pakistan. They will age twice as fast, become nasty people and die bitter deaths. If the person in question is a creative artist, the effect will be four times as fast.

Now that I have taken resort in such a place and am stuck there for a while, I beg you to consider before you honk. Your one, becomes a million honks altogether. Since I have been a victim, I actually did some research on honking and it turns out, the big idea was to use it for emergencies! While I understand this country is always on the verge of one, please reconsider. Think of the children, schools, patients, hospitals, offices and abodes of people like yourself. Let’s not intrude in all these places. Trust me, you do when you honk.

Try beaming the person ahead or even better yet just try being a little more patient. You can afford it if you head out a little earlier than usual.
